How big is the boot space in a VW Golf?
The standard petrol and diesel Volkswagen Golf has 381 litres of boot space with the rear bench in place, which is average for the class. Fold the seats down in the A3 and you’ll have a 1,200-litre loading space, or a 1,237-litre space in the Golf. So, again, very similar in size. It’s worth noting that plug-in hybrid models lose some boot space. How big is the VW Golf variant?
Interior space with 5 seats. The Volkswagen Golf Variant has a length of 4631 mm, a height of 1487 mm, a width of 1789 mm without the exterior mirrors, a measurement of 2073 millimeters with the mirrors unfolded and a weight of 1369-1621 kg depending on motorization. Why is VW discontinuing the Golf?
Why is Volkswagen discontinuing the Golf? Because the future is electric! With the EU banning sales of diesel and petrol cars from 2035, and Volkswagen’s own plans to be all-electric between 2033 and 2035, the shift to sustainable driving is essential.
